I did a search about the word “butler” as i was posting this.
‘The English word “butler” itself derives from Old French bouteillier (“bottle bearer”), and before that from Middle Latin butticula. “Butticula”, in turn, came down to English as “butt” from the Latin buttis, meaning a large cask. The modern English “butler” thus relates both to bottles and casks.’
